linux命令三个单引号 linux三种引号

linux脚本命令中加单引号什么意思

表示按照字面意思引用所有字符。例如你的用户名叫做aaa,则

让客户满意是我们工作的目标,不断超越客户的期望值来自于我们对这个行业的热爱。我们立志把好的技术通过有效、简单的方式提供给客户,将通过不懈努力成为客户在信息化领域值得信任、有价值的长期合作伙伴,公司提供的服务项目有:域名申请、网络空间、营销软件、网站建设、雨城网站维护、网站推广。

echo

'username

$USER'

将显示

username$USER

这13个字符(字面意思),而

echo

username$USER

将显示

usernameaaa(经过了元字符$的转换)。

单引号是元字符(带有特殊含义的字符)的一种,表示强引用。与之相对,双引号

"

表示弱引用,它会保留

美元符号$

反斜线\

反引号`

这三个元字符的特殊含义,所以

echo

"username$USER"

仍然会得到

usernameaaa。

脚本中的命令提交给shell逐条处理,而shell在处理这些命令时,需要元字符实现更丰富的功能。例如上面例子中的

$

一般用来获得变量的值;但shell会立即解释元字符(例如将$USER出现的地方,直接替换为

aaa),所以当我们需要保留这些元字符时,要用到单引号。

请教Linux shell命令中双引号与单引号嵌套的问题

1、首先在Linux系统中,使用echo $ 0来显示如下输出。

2、查看Linux系统上可用的所有shell,文件/ etc / shells中列出了Linux系统上可用的所有shell。 可以使用cat命令或更少的命令来查看文件的内容。

3、更改shell以使用另一个shell,要使用其他shell,只需输入其名称即可登录新shell。

4、永久更改Linux中的默认Shell,Linux允许您使用chsh命令更改默认Shell。 为您自己的登录用户更改默认Shell的最佳方法是,使用-s选项指定/ etc / shells文件中列出的Shell名称。

linux 命令行下怎么输入单引号

Linux命令行中输入特殊字符,比如回车、$、!、空格、单引号等,需要利用反斜杠(\)转义特殊字符,就是把反斜杠\加在特殊字符的前面,反斜杠也被称为转义字符。

linux中三种引号的作用有什么区别

Linux的三中引号:双引号 " " ,单引号 ' ', 还有就是反引号 ` `

单引号和双引号的作用是差不多的,在里面的结果都是字符串,比如

a="date" ,b='date' 这两个是一样的。

反引号的作用就不一样了,反引号是把里面的当作一个命令来执行,比如

c=`date`

当 echo $a $b $c的时候 结果就分别是

date date 2014-11-1 20:33


本文名称:linux命令三个单引号 linux三种引号
本文来源:http://scjbc.cn/article/ddshepc.html

其他资讯